📋 Description

• Lead the nationwide implementation and continuous management of all Best Buddies Life programming.

• Create operational plans, set annual goals, and establish performance metrics that align with the strategic vision of the Vice President.

• Supervise participant recruitment, enrollment, onboarding, retention, and initiatives focused on success.

• Work collaboratively with state and local Best Buddies staff to facilitate program expansion and ensure consistent, high-quality service delivery.

• Develop and execute a national service model that incorporates Best Buddies Corps Members as recognized Best Buddies Life Advisors.

• Establish protocols for participant engagement and set service delivery expectations for Corps Members.

• Ensure tailored support in areas such as education, employment, independent living, community engagement, and leadership/self-advocacy.

• Create frameworks for participant success planning, assessment tools, and outcome tracking systems.

• Assess program outcomes, identify training requirements, and promote ongoing improvement.

• Direct workforce readiness initiatives, career exploration, credentialing programs, and employment support services.

• Collaborate with the Best Buddies Jobs team to synchronize employment opportunities and forge employer partnerships.

• Develop inclusive postsecondary education initiatives and partnerships offering certificate programs, micro-credentials, workforce certifications, continuing education, and lifelong learning opportunities.

• Create independent living curricula, resources, and support services that encompass financial literacy, transportation, housing readiness, wellness, self-determination, and daily living skills.

• Assist with contracts, partnership agreements, and collaborative projects.

• Represent Best Buddies Life in various meetings, conferences, and stakeholder engagements.

• Partner with the Vice President and Development team on fundraising efforts, grants, sponsorships, and donor engagement.

• Aid in the preparation of proposals for funders and partners, impact reports, and presentations.

• Assist with budget formulation, resource planning, financial oversight, and opportunities for earned revenue.

• Implement systems to track enrollment, retention, credential attainment, employment outcomes, independent living milestones, and overall program impact.

• Compile reports, dashboards, and presentations for leadership, funders, and stakeholders.

• Support grant reporting, outcome measurement, compliance, and partnership expectations.

• Supervise national Best Buddies Life staff and consultants.

• Lead staff training, performance management, coaching, professional development, and future staffing expansion.


⛳️ Requirements

• Master's degree in Higher Education Administration, Special Education, Disability Studies, Social Work, Nonprofit Leadership, Public Administration, Education, Business Administration, or a related field.

• A minimum of 8–10 years of progressive leadership experience in disability services, workforce development, higher education, transition programming, nonprofit management, or related fields.

• Proven experience in managing multi-site programs and leading inclusive education, employment, and independent living initiatives for individuals with intellectual and developmental disabilities (IDD).

• Familiarity with vocational rehabilitation, Pre-ETS, supported employment, and disability service systems is preferred.

• Strong skills in project management, operational leadership, and strategic planning.

• Experience in developing and managing partnerships with educational institutions, employers, and community organizations.

• Excellent communication, relationship-building, and presentation abilities.

• Capability to use data and outcome measurements to enhance program performance.

• Experience in overseeing credentialing, certification, or micro-credential initiatives is preferred.

• Ability to supervise professional staff, advisors, coaches, or case management teams.

• Experience in securing grants, corporate partnerships, or philanthropic support is advantageous.

• Certification as a Rehabilitation Counselor (CRC), Certified Career Services Provider (CCSP), or a related credential is preferred.

• Willingness to travel.

• Must utilize a personal cell phone.

• Availability to work evenings and weekends as required to fulfill job responsibilities.
